What is the correct location of the #1 plug wire on the distributor cap?
I know it doesn't matter as long as the firing order is correct but, what is factory correct?
Terminal to the left of the door?
or
Terminal on top of the door?
Left of the door and right of the vacuum advance canister but you can clock the distributor anywhere you want to give the tach cable a straight shot at the firewall hole.
